Wurth Modern 3 inch center to center pull describes a cabinet handle with mounting holes spaced 3 inches apart, so it suits layouts designed around that standard drilling pattern. The satin nickel finish identifies a muted metallic look that supports clean, modern cabinet styling. The pull is made from zamak, a zinc-based metal alloy that provides a solid feel for routine cabinet and drawer operation.
